Whitings Coq de Leon Dark Olive Spinner..
Hook, Fulling Mill Ultimate Dry Fly Barbless size 14
Thread, Uni-8/0 Yellow
Tail, Whiting Medium Pardo Coq de Leon Fibres
Body, Dye Yellow Peacock Quill
Thorax, Dark Olive Squirrel Dubbing or Similar
Wing, Whiting Medium Pardo Coq de Leon Fibres
Hackle, Indian Cock Cree dyed Yellow
